How do you solve 42/56=6/f4256=6f?

1 Answer
May 1, 2017

f=8f=8

Explanation:

color(blue)("Method 1")Method 1

You spot that 7 is a factor of both 42 and 56. You also spot that
42-:7=642÷7=6

So by the laws that govern ratio we have:

(42-:7)/(56-:7)=6/842÷756÷7=68

Thus f=8f=8
